Nintendo Switch 2 pre-orders cancelled by major US retailers

Many Nintendo enthusiasts have recently found out that their pre-orders for the Switch 2 have been unexpectedly terminated a few days prior to its launch.

In a span of more than eight years, the Switch 2 marks Nintendo’s debut console launch. Contrary to the scarcity seen with the PlayStation 5 launch in 2020, stock for this new console hasn’t been entirely elusive, but it has been challenging for consumers to find and purchase.

However, some early buyers who successfully pre-ordered prior to the release date have since received notifications that their orders have unfortunately been terminated.

Pre-orders cancelled

Currently, as of June 1st, the Switch subreddit is flooded with user posts displaying their Switch 2 pre-order cancellations.

The person was left disappointed, stating that customer service informed them about numerous order cancellations until the July resupply. They mentioned receiving a $25 store credit as some consolation. “Better luck to all of you,” they concluded.

Customer expresses frustration with Walmart, saying it’s disappointing that their order was canceled despite pre-ordering as soon as it became available.

Besides Walmart customers, it appears that those who had pre-ordered from Target were also impacted. Over a 10-day span, reports of cancellations surfaced, with new ones still being posted as of June 1. The screenshots shared didn’t offer any specific explanation for the pre-order cancellations.

The problem isn’t limited to just the United States, it extends beyond. On May 29, UK retailer Game had to issue an apology due to numerous cancellations, assuring customers that they are making every effort to restore as many pre-orders as possible.
